Kenyan striker Michael Olunga has officially joined Qatari side Al Arabi SC on a two-year deal, marking a significant new chapter in his illustrious football career.

Olunga becomes only the second Kenyan to play for Al Arabi, following in the footsteps of Dennis Oliech, who featured for the club over two decades ago.

Olunga’s move comes after an exceptional four-year spell at Al Duhail SC, where he departed as the club’s all-time leading goal scorer, having netted a remarkable 130 goals in all competitions.

His goal-scoring prowess saw him dominate the Qatar Stars League, helping Al Duhail clinch multiple titles and earning widespread admiration.

Before his Qatari success, Olunga had lit up leagues across the globe besides his domestic stint at various Kenya Premier League clubs. In Japan, he won the 2020 J1 League Golden Boot with 28 goals for Kashiwa Reysol and was named the league’s MVP.

His 2019 season in the J2 League was equally sensational, scoring 27 league goals. His international career also boasts stints in Spain with Girona, Sweden’s Djurgården, and China’s Guizhou Heng Feng.

With speculations now called regarding his future, Olunga embarks on a fresh challenge with Al Arabi, who will be hoping the towering striker can replicate his prolific form and spearhead their domestic and continental ambitions.

With 273 goals in over 320 club appearances throughout his career, Olunga is undoubtedly one of Africa’s most lethal finishers. His consistency, adaptability, and instincts in front of the goal have made him one of the most prolific names in the Kenyan football caucus.

With Olunga expected to miss CHAN 2024, fans remain optimistic that the talisman will blend and build up his form, which they wish could be replicated and be helpful in Harambee Stars' quest for 2026 World Cup qualification in the next international break when they face Gambia.
